Why Connecticut is different

Connecticut licenses family child care through the Office of Early Childhood (OEC), with its own application, background checks, home inspection, and record-keeping expectations. Providers also work with Care 4 Kids, the state's child care subsidy program, where attendance paperwork directly supports payment.

FAQ: Connecticut daycare software

Who licenses family child care in Connecticut?

The Connecticut Office of Early Childhood (OEC) licenses family child care homes, handling applications, background checks, inspections, and monitoring. Confirm current requirements directly with OEC.

How many children can a CT family child care home serve?

Commonly up to 6 children full time plus additional school-age children part time, with age-mix limits. Your exact capacity depends on your home and OEC rules, so confirm with your licensing specialist.
